#48bd7b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#48bd7b is composed of 28.2% red, 74.1% green and 48.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.9%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 146.2 degrees, a saturation of 47% and a lightness of 51.2%. #48bd7b color hex could be obtained by blending #90fff6 with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#48bd7b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020403 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#48bd7b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818482 is the less saturated color, while #0ff674 is the most saturated one.
